The “bible” for psychiatric disorders is the Diagnostic and Statistical Manual of Mental Disorders (DSM). Currently the American Psychiatric Association published the DSM IV.

  • It is used to classify largely biochemically-based disorders. Not people.

Professor Nash was diagnosed as having schizophrenia (manifests as auditory hallucinations, paranoid or bizarre delusions, or disorganized speech and thinking with significant social or occupational dysfunction. Onset of symptoms typically occurs in young adulthood, with approximately 0.4–0.6% of the population affected.)
